Effect of Sunlight Intensity



Sometimes, the strength of sunshine can substantially impact the performance of photovoltaic panels. When the sunlight is solid and straight, your solar panels create more electrical power. However, throughout cloudy days or when the sun is at a low angle, the panels receive less sunshine, lowering their effectiveness. To optimize the power output of your photovoltaic panels, it's vital to mount them in locations with ample sunshine exposure throughout the day. Consider variables like shading from nearby trees or structures that can block sunlight and lower the panels' efficiency.

To maximize the performance of your photovoltaic panels, frequently clean them to get rid of any type of dirt, dust, or particles that might be blocking sunshine absorption. Additionally, guarantee that your panels are angled correctly to receive the most direct sunlight possible.

Impact of Temperature Modifications



When temperature changes occur, they can have a significant influence on the efficiency of solar panels. Photovoltaic panel operate ideal in cooler temperature levels, making them much more reliable on mild days compared to very hot ones. As the temperature increases, photovoltaic panels can experience a decrease in effectiveness due to a phenomenon referred to as the temperature coefficient. This effect triggers a reduction in voltage output, ultimately impacting the general power manufacturing of the panels.

Alternatively, when temperature levels drop too low, solar panels can also be affected. Role of Cloud Cover and Rainfall



Cloud cover and rains can significantly affect the efficiency of solar panels. When clouds obstruct the sunlight, the amount of sunshine reaching your solar panels is minimized, causing a decline in power production. Rainfall can likewise impact photovoltaic panel effectiveness by blocking sunlight and producing a layer of dust or grime on the panels, further minimizing their capacity to produce electrical energy. Also light rainfall can scatter sunshine, triggering it to be less concentrated on the panels.



Throughout cloudy days with heavy cloud cover, photovoltaic panels may experience a substantial decrease in power output. However, it deserves keeping in mind that some contemporary photovoltaic panel innovations can still produce power even when the sky is gloomy. Additionally, rainfall can have a cleansing result on photovoltaic panels, removing dirt and dirt that might have gathered in time.
